About 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id
4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id (PubChem CID 63123907) has the molecular formula C12H18N2O5S
and a molecular weight of 302.35 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id.

What is the SMILES notation for 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id?
The canonical SMILES for 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id is Cc1cc(CS(=O)(=O)N2CCC(C)(C(=O)O)CC2)no1.
What is the InChIKey of 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id?
The InChIKey is WSZKKGWNJYVXHI-UHFFFAOYS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C12H18N2O5S/c1-9-7-10(13-19-9)8-20(17,18)14-5-3-12(2,4-6-14)11(15)16/h7H,3-6,8H2,1-2H3,(H,15,16).
What are the key properties of 4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id?
4-methyl-1-[(5-methyl-1,2-oxazol-3-yl)methylsulfonyl]piperidine-4-carboxylic acid has a molecular weight of 302.35 g/mol, XLogP of 1.00, 4 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 5 hydrogen bond acceptors.
